"Ideal business Hotel"
27th February 2012, Christchurch, New Zealand
Novotel Ellerslie is conveniently located if you have business in the industrial heart of Auckland and being near the motorway makes it easy to get to the Airport, CBD, etc. The rooms are a good size and well appointed in euro/modern decor. It is very quiet despite being close to the motorway. The restaurant was a little overpriced for what was on offer and the buffet was a little bland. Parking arrangements arent the best. If you come in late you have to park off the Hotel grounds which would be a worry for single female travellers.I'd be pleased to saty there again but only if I could get the discounted rate I managed to get, otherwise I would either go cheaper at the Ibis or Mercure in town.
